John Summit's Off The Grid Information Unveils Inaugural Compilation, "Excursions, Vol. 1"



Weeks after dropping his fan-favorite single "What a Life" on his personal imprint, Off The Grid Information, John Summit has launched the label’s first-ever compilation, Excursions: Vol. 1.

After launching the label earlier this 12 months, the surging DJ and producer has launched three information on it, together with his “In Chicago,” a surprising tribute to his residence metropolis. Now, Summit has dropped the label’s inaugural compilation, showcasing its “home with out limits” strategy.

Comprising six tracks from the likes of Max Styler, Matt Sassari, Lucati, Ranger Trucco and extra, the compilation options IDs which had been teased and performed all through Summit’s DJ units. Styler’s “Resist” opens the compilation by the use of a sweltering tech home membership anthem, whereas Vitor Vinter and Sudden Warmth’s “Voy Voy” closes it by encapsulating Summit’s eager ear and influences from the red-hot Latin home music scene.
